PPTP MS-CHAPv2 broken/cracked

Thu Aug 02, 2012 5:25 am

Since PPTP/MS-CHAPv2 is now totally insecure, I'm wondering what choices everyone else is using for Road-warrior VPN's.
See: https://www.cloudcracker.com/blog/2012/ ... s-chap-v2/

PPTP was nice, since it was supported in Windows naively. OpenVPN can work, though UDP support would be nice.

I see some equivocation about IPSec on RoS, and its NAT-T support [does RoS support NAT-T or not.] - but that will require buying a client for each station connecting.

Any other suggestions?
